faq обучение настройка
Текущее время: Ср июл 23, 2025 17:24

Часовой пояс: UTC + 3 часа




Начать новую тему Ответить на тему  [ Сообщений: 12 ] 
Автор Сообщение
СообщениеДобавлено: Ср май 23, 2012 10:34 
Не в сети

Зарегистрирован: Пт мар 23, 2012 07:24
Сообщений: 106
Доброе время суток. такая ситуация:
клиент -> DES-3200 -> DGS-3627 -> dhcp-сервер
на 3627 поднят L3 (dhcp сервер висит на своём интерфейсе в отдельном влане, существующем только в 3627).
между 3627 и 3200 управляющий влан со своей адресацией. роутинг работает, 3200 пингует дшцп сервер.
у клиентов свой влан - 500
задача поднять dhcp_relay с option_82 для клинетов. настройки 3200:
enable dhcp_relay
config dhcp_relay option_82 state enable
config dhcp_relay add vlanid 500 10.1.1.2

возникает такая странная ситуация - клиент посылает dhcp discover, свитч его релеит, сервер запрос видит, отдаёт обратно dhcp offer. далее самое интересное: свитч ответ видит (port mirror + wireshark это подтверждают), но _ничего_ не делает. т.е. клиенту он этот пакет не отдаёт.
в итоге клиент бесконечно шлёт дискавер, дшцп бесконечно отвечает, но клиенту ничего не доходит. почему так?


Последний раз редактировалось founder Ср май 23, 2012 12:52, всего редактировалось 1 раз.

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Ср май 23, 2012 10:46 
Не в сети

Зарегистрирован: Пн фев 23, 2009 00:17
Сообщений: 92
Откуда: OJSC Vimpelcom
раньше глючело это дело, я по отключал в своей сети нахрен

disable address_binding arp_inspection
disable address_binding dhcp_snoop
config address_binding ip_mac ports 1-24 state disable

_________________
Network, scripting, perl, SNMP. D-Link DGS-3627G, DGS-3620-28SC, DES-3200-26/A1/B1/C1, DES-3200-52/C1, DES-3526, DXS-3326GSR, DES-3028. Alcatel-Lucent OmniSwitch 6850-U24X, OmniStack 6224. Extreme X670-48x. ZTE ZXR10 5928E-FI, ZXR10 2928E, ZXR10 2952E.


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Ср май 23, 2012 11:05 
Не в сети

Зарегистрирован: Пт мар 23, 2012 07:24
Сообщений: 106
всё это итак отключено. кстати забыл сказать. прошивки везде самые свежие


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Чт май 24, 2012 08:41 
Не в сети

Зарегистрирован: Пт мар 23, 2012 07:24
Сообщений: 106
при прохождении дшцп пакета по сети поле Hops увеличивается или уменьшается? и при каких условиях и кем оно вообще изменяется? ко мне на свитч приходит пакет с полем Hops == 0, это нормально?


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Чт май 24, 2012 13:33 
Не в сети

Зарегистрирован: Пт мар 23, 2012 07:24
Сообщений: 106
построил стенд.
один 3200 свитч. один дшцп сервер. один клиент
втыкаем клиента и дшцп в свитч, настраиваем свитч так:
Код:
config vlan default delete 1-24
create vlan abon tag 2
config vlan abon add untagged 1-24
config ipif System ip 192.168.1.11/24 vlan default state enable
enable dhcp_relay
config dhcp_relay add vlanid 2 192.168.1.2  ## можно config dhcp_relay add ipif System 192.168.1.2 результат ровно одинаковый
# и для диагностики:
config mirror port 1 add source ports 25 both
enable mirror


сервер с дшцп:
Код:
ifconfig rl0 inet 192.168.1.2/24 up

конфиг isc-dhcpd:

Код:
option domain-name "example.com";
option domain-name-servers x.x.x.x;

default-lease-time 600;
max-lease-time 7200;

log-facility local7;

local-address 192.168.1.2;

shared-network SERVED {
  subnet 192.168.2.0 netmask 255.255.255.0 {
    option routers 192.168.2.1;
    option subnet-mask 255.255.255.0;
    option domain-name-servers x.x.x.x, y.y.y.y;
    option broadcast-address 192.168.2.255;
    option interface-mtu 1500;
    pool {
      range 192.168.2.100 192.168.2.200;
    }
  }
  subnet 192.168.1.0 netmask 255.255.255.0 {
  }
}

подключаю к первому порту бук и вижу вайршарком следующую картину:
броадкаст от бука DHCP DISCOVER
юникаст от свитча к серверу DHCP DISCOVER
юникаст от сервера к свитчу DHCP OFFER с предложением взять адрес 192.168.2.100
и ВСЁ! OFFER теряется в свитче.. что я делаю не так? помогите плз, срочно нужно решение, все мозги изломал =(


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Чт май 24, 2012 16:16 
Не в сети
Сотрудник D-LINK
Сотрудник D-LINK

Зарегистрирован: Чт фев 12, 2009 14:59
Сообщений: 9482
Откуда: Ryazan
На DES-3200 у Вас какая версия прошивки?


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Чт май 24, 2012 17:57 
Не в сети

Зарегистрирован: Пт мар 23, 2012 07:24
Сообщений: 106
1.7, 1.6, 1.5 одинаково себя ведут. пробывал разные версии, поведение не меняется.
что интересно, попробывал модель 3526, работает... правда не сразу начинает релеить. из замеченного тем же вайршарком - 3526 не релеит до тех пор пока к ней не прийдёт арп ответ с маком дшцп сервера, причём запроса 3526 сам не пытается слать при запросе от клиента. если пустить пинг между свитчём и сервером, то релей сразу начинает работать, потому что перед первым пингом свитч всётаки пытается узнать мак сервера. с 3200 этой проблемы нет, свитч сразу посылает арп запрос. но это как бы не суть. мне нужно именно с 3200 заставить работать эту схему, ибо общее их количество в сети порядка полутора тысяч против 150 3526


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Пт май 25, 2012 08:05 
Не в сети

Зарегистрирован: Пт мар 23, 2012 07:24
Сообщений: 106
я вам наврал. 1.7 только неадекватна. 1.6, 1.5 адекватны в этом плане, но имеют другие проблемы. в частности насколько я знаю в больших цепочках коммутаторов они дублируют dhcp запросы, что для меня тоже не приемлемо. + только на 1.7 появился per-port dhcp relay, который тоже мне нужен
на 1.7 функционал не работает вообще, причём не имеет значения сбрасываю я конфиг после прошивки или нет.
Уважаемые сотрудники D-Link, как прокоментируете ситуацию? наблюдаете проблему у себя? и если да, когда будет исправление?


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Пт май 25, 2012 08:49 
Не в сети
Сотрудник D-LINK
Сотрудник D-LINK

Зарегистрирован: Вт янв 18, 2011 13:29
Сообщений: 8999
О проблеме известно.
Исправление работы dhcp_relay планируется в первых числах июня.


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Пт май 25, 2012 08:53 
Не в сети

Зарегистрирован: Пт мар 23, 2012 07:24
Сообщений: 106
данная проблема существует в некторых специфических случаях и на 1.6, кстати. этот функционал заработал только в самом простейшем случае и пока только с isc-dhcpd


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Пн июн 04, 2012 15:43 
Не в сети

Зарегистрирован: Пн окт 23, 2006 14:38
Сообщений: 99
Откуда: Moscow
Artem Kolpakov писал(а):
О проблеме известно.
Исправление работы dhcp_relay планируется в первых числах июня.


опять козья КАКА,
а в настоящий момент исправили?


Вернуться наверх
 Профиль  
 
СообщениеДобавлено: Пн июн 04, 2012 16:09 
Не в сети
Сотрудник D-LINK
Сотрудник D-LINK

Зарегистрирован: Вт янв 18, 2011 13:29
Сообщений: 8999
Да, в R1.70.B007


Вернуться наверх
 Профиль  
 
Показать сообщения за:  Сортировать по:  
Начать новую тему Ответить на тему  [ Сообщений: 12 ] 

Часовой пояс: UTC + 3 часа


Кто сейчас на форуме

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 30


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
Создано на основе phpBB® Forum Software © phpBB Group
Русская поддержка phpBB